II. Historical Evolution of Advertising
A. Early Forms of Advertising
Advertising, in numerous types, has been an essential part of human history given that ancient times. Early civilizations used fundamental techniques to promote items and services, leveraging basic interaction methods to reach potential clients. Some early forms of advertising include:
- Pictorial Signage: In ancient marketplaces, traders used pictorial signs and signs to identify their shops and show the items they used. These visual cues functioned as an early kind of branding and helped illiterate individuals acknowledge companies.
- Town Criers: In medieval Europe, town criers played a crucial role in distributing details and advertising events. They would publicly announce news, proclamations, and spot announcements, functioning as human "loudspeakers" for organizations and authorities.
-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ters ended up being popular advertising tools. These promotional materials were plastered on walls, trees, and other public spaces to inform the regional neighborhood about items, services, and events.
B. The Birth of Modern Advertising
The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century caused significant modifications to the advertising landscape. Advancements in technology and mass production, combined with the growth of city centers, developed brand-new chances for businesses to reach bigger audiences. Secret turning points in the birth of modern advertising consist of:
-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, papers and publications became popular advertising platforms. Services began positioning paid ads in publications, targeting specific demographics based on readership.
- Branding and Logos: As competition increased, businesses recognized the need for differentiation. They started embracing logo designs and slogans to develop brand name identities that consumers might acknowledge and trust.
-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first advertising agencies were developed, marking a shift from private organizations handling their promotions to specific firms using advertising services. These firms brought a more strategic and innovative technique to advertising.

Online Banner Ads
Online banner ads are one of the earliest and most identifiable types of digital advertising. These graphical ads are displayed on websites, generally at the top, bottom, or sides of a page. Banner ads can be fixed images, animated gifs, and even interactive multimedia aspects. They aim to get the attention of site visitors and direct them to the advertiser's site or landing page. The success of banner ads relies on compelling visuals, memorable copy, and tactical ad placement on pertinent websites.
Social Network Advertising
The increase of social media platforms has reinvented how businesses reach their target audience. Social media advertising includes producing and promoting advertisements on popular social networks such as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, LinkedIn, and others. These platforms offer advanced targeting options based upon demographics, interests, behaviors, and even customized audience segments. Social network ads can take different formats, including image advertisements, video advertisements, carousel advertisements, and sponsored posts. The interactive and highly interesting nature of social networks ads enables brands to establish strong connections with their audience and drive conversions.
Online Search Engine Marketing (SEM)
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a kind of paid advertising that aims to increase a website's presence on online search engine results pages (SERPs). It includes bidding on specific keywords appropriate to the business, and when users search for those keywords, the advertisements appear at the top or bottom of the search results. SEM can be extremely efficient as it targets users actively looking for product and services related to the marketer's offerings. Google Ads (previously known as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, but other search engines like Bing likewise offer comparable advertising chances.
Email Marketing
Email marketing stays a potent tool for companies to get in touch with their existing and possible clients. It involves sending targeted emails to a thoroughly curated list of customers. These e-mails can serve different functions, such as promoting brand-new items, offering special deals, sharing important content, or nurturing leads through automated drip campaigns. Email marketing can be highly individualized, permitting businesses to customize messages based upon user preferences and habits. To be successful, e-mail marketing requires engaging material, properly designed design templates, and compliance with anti-spam guidelines.
